Netflix recommendations
Netflix is an example of artificial intelligence. It’s a product that uses algorithms to recommend movies to its users. When you go to Netflix, the app will show you movies that are similar to the ones you have watched in the past.
It isn’t just a recommendation system though. Netflix also learns from your preferences and habits so it can better predict what will make you happy.
This is one way AI can be used in daily life. It can be used to help us find things we want or need more of, like new music or books.

Amazon's product recommendations
Amazon's product recommendations are a good example of how AI can be used to make the shopping experience more convenient. With Amazon, you have the option to select from a variety of products that are related to your search query and then get recommendations based on your previous purchases and browsing history.
The way it works is that when you search for something on Amazon, it sends a request over the internet to the company's servers where a recommendation engine checks if there is any information available about that item in your profile which includes your past orders, reviews, and browsing history. It then uses this information to try and figure out what else you might like. If it finds something that matches your tastes, it will suggest this item as an option for purchase.
